Transaction 07125dd875e99f16beed6a5815917a4903148e15cdf80aa1aa91efbaf152d01f

8 Input
2 Outputs
  • 07125dd875e99f16beed6a5815917a4903148e15cdf80aa1aa91efbaf152d01f:0
  • value  51716
    address  bc1qd33n6a85vss7kzwm9qcv7wrf2e6vhn3y59jvdz
  • 07125dd875e99f16beed6a5815917a4903148e15cdf80aa1aa91efbaf152d01f:1
  • value  20037325
    address  3Lr2AEPJYwze5yTFkJPkqmkbzBFM2zbHtJ